Before you invest heavily in a piece of property, investigate the economics of the neighborhood such as unemployment rates, income levels and local businesses. Property that is located near a large business, a college, or a hospital has better resale value and will often sell easier.

When you are choosing real estate brokers, you should find out the brokers’ experience level in commercial real estate. Be sure that they specialize in the area that you are buying or selling in. With that broker, you also want to enter into exclusive agreements.

Increase the energy efficiency of your home by installing weather stripping all around your home’s doors and windows. Weather stripping can be purchased cheaply at your local hardware store, and is easy to apply. It’ll keep hot and cold air sealed out, meaning that the systems you use to heat and cool your home will be more effective. No longer will you feel a draft on a cool night.

You can revive your walls by using paint and spackle to cover up holes. Purchase spackle at any home improvement center. You won’t need a lot, particularly if the holes are tiny. You should be able to fill small holes by applying spackle with a bobby pin. After the spackle has dried, just smooth the hole with a rigid object such as a credit card. Then paint right over it. This process will eliminate wall holes very quickly.

Regardless of how much care you take, chair cushions flatten over time after repeated use. A way to get your cushions back to normal is to place them outside in the sunshine. Sun exposure gets rid of the moisture trapped in the cushion’s fillings, which in turn makes them nice and bouncy. Be sure to flip over the cushions, and don’t just leave them out in the sun because the colors can fade.

If you do not have a signed contract, your contractor should not begin work. If you are undertaking an expensive home improvement project, it might be worth it to spend about $150 to have a lawyer review your home improvement contract before signing it. Start and finish dates, warranty information, the work to be performed and the total cost should all be clearly spelled out in the contract.

Replacing a door’s hinge may be the best idea if it squeaks. Find this component at any local hardware store. Disassemble the hinge. Then attach the new one to your door and wall. Then, align the hinge parts and replace the pins.

For overweight individuals out there, clothing items featuring horizontal lines are a huge no-no! Remember that tip! These stripes put greater emphasis on your width, which will cause you to appear even wider than you really are. Instead, choose a pattern with a vertical, linear pattern, which emphasizes on your height of your body and plays down on the width.

Prior to placing your home on the market, have your heating and air conditioning unit serviced. Any type of large project will be very unappealing to buyers. Having to fix a central heating/AC unit stands out to potential buyers as a large, undesirable expense.

Set a reasonable price when selling your home. One way to ensure that you have reasonably priced your home is to use a comparative market analysis. Placing an overinflated value on your house could force you to eventually lower it anyway.
